Phillips' Between-The-Legs Flip To Start A Double Play
Three-time Gold Glove winner (and Twitter superstar) Brandon Phillips frequently makes unbelievable plays at second base for the Cincinnati Reds, and he certainly made one such play on Sunday against the New York Mets at Citi Field.
Watch Phillips range up the middle to make a nice backhanded stop on a groundball, and then flip the ball through his legs to start a spectacular 4-6-3 double play:
